    Families receive financial aid in the event of a successful birth injury claim to cover the costs of medical care as well as home accommodation and therapies. Compensation may also include noneconomic damages such as pain and suffering.

    A successful lawsuit will prove that a doctor breached their duty of care and did not adhere to the correct standards of practice. A birth injury lawyer who is certified can gather medical records as well as expert witness testimony in order to prove that a doctor acted in a negligent manner.

    A successful claim depends on establishing that the medical professional was owed by your child and your family a legal duty of care and that they breached this duty by failing to provide quality care consistent with the standards of their profession under the circumstances of your situation, and that the failure caused your baby to sustain injuries. The lawyer will submit a demand package to a doctor's or hospital's malpractice insurance. If the insurance company fails to offer a fair settlement, the lawyer will file a lawsuit.

    It is crucial to know the difference between negligence and medical mistake. Malpractice is the term used to describe professional negligence, and it refers to any error a competent healthcare provider could not have made in the same scenario. A mistake is different from malpractice, and in most birth injury cases, both theories are used.

    Unfortunately, medical professionals may make mistakes that could cause birth injuries. This is considered medical malpractice, and can be the basis for a lawsuit in the event that it occurs. A lawyer who is experienced in these cases can assist you bring a lawsuit against the medical professional who caused the injuries suffered by your child.

    In certain cases it is possible that a settlement for birth injuries can be reached in a matter of weeks or months. This happens when the medical professional's insurance company - or in certain cases, the medical professional themselves recognize that negligence was the cause and offer a fair and reasonable settlement.

    In other instances, however, the case could need to be tried. An attorney with experience dealing with cases involving serious birth injuries will be able to represent your family and present the evidence, and argue for the maximum amount of compensation.
